According to European press reports, Real Madrid has reevaluated its options for the playmaking role following the departure of Toni Kroos and the imminent retirement of Luka Modrić.
Liverpool star Alexis Mac Allister has once again taken center stage, seen by many as the ideal solution to ensure both technical and tactical continuity. Deportes ES confirmed that Mac Allister was once at the top of Ancelotti’s list, but he is now a realistic target for Xabi Alonso, who has approved a move that could exceed €100 million.

Despite his stable position at Liverpool and reported satisfaction at Anfield, Mac Allister has not hidden his admiration for the idea of playing for Real Madrid. His contract runs until the summer of 2028, and his market value—according to Transfermarkt—is estimated at €100 million, making the transfer difficult, though not impossible, if both parties are willing to reach an agreement.

Given Real Madrid’s clear internal desire to rebuild the midfield with world-class talent, Mac Allister remains a highly attractive option—particularly due to his versatility in playing both as a traditional playmaker and as a dynamic box-to-box midfielder.

Following the confirmed signing of Álvaro Carreras from Benfica to strengthen the left flank, it has become evident that Real Madrid’s management is far from finished. They are actively preparing to finalize several more signings this summer, especially in central defense and midfield. Mac Allister is now firmly on their radar, and the club appears ready to make an official move when the right moment arrives.
